Summary

David Morris Barren received a commutation of his sentence on January 19, 2017, from President Barack Obama for convictions in the District of Maryland including conspiracy to distribute over five kilograms of cocaine, conspiracy to structure financial transactions, money laundering concealment (31 counts), structuring (two counts), and money laundering to avoid reporting requirements (six counts), following his 2010 conviction. His original sentence included 60 months of supervised release.
